Output 638b830fe861a0f590ca3e4998f1f385d4293fc18f0233836fdfc6f05bd7501f:5

value
21072090
script pubkey
OP_0 OP_PUSHBYTES_20 5c98be44e60ddd0b4c6bf2cac531c37b598298cc
address
ltc1qtjvtu38xphwsknrt7t9v2vwr0dvc9xxvuy5kj8
transaction
638b830fe861a0f590ca3e4998f1f385d4293fc18f0233836fdfc6f05bd7501f
spent
true